Definition of ‘Blockchain’

In its simplest form, a blockchain is a distributed digital ledger that records transactions between two parties in a secure and immutable manner. The data stored on the blockchain is secured by cryptographic algorithms, making it nearly impossible for anyone to tamper with the data. It is also decentralized, meaning that no single entity controls the network. This makes it an ideal platform for securely storing and transferring data.
